Now I figured if I was going to use this again, why not have some fun and re-do my loggin banner. Now in this case there are two things to consider:

1) The Message of the Day (MOTD) – This displays as soon as a client connects before it asks for a username. In most cases this is a great place to place your unauthorized message. (In my case the MOTD was tied to a Read-Only FileSystem file, and I had no intentions of compiling my own build, so I decided to utilize the option to not display this).

2) The Login Banner – This message displays after you have specified a user name.

Now there can be many ways to customize your login banner, you may need to google the based on the SSH server you are using. In my case my router was utilizing dropbear lucky for me they have decent documentation.

In my case I simply had to create a simple text file pointing anywhere using the -b option: dropbear -b /somepath/banner.file

After I created my file I configured my startup script to point to my new banner file. Sure enough now when I log on I see this:

BitLocker Can’t find the file

This was an interesting one, created a new Windows image to deploy recently. Then after deployment went to enable bitlocker and was prompted with the error “The system cannot not find the file specified”. Since this was new to new, what other than to do a web search to see if anyone else had experienced this, and sure enough, yup.

Short answer: rename REAgent.xml file (in C:\Windows\System32\Recovery) to REAgent.xml.old (or dlete it but I haven’t tested that).

and it worked, apparently….

“Sooooo, what we have found is that when we captured the image, since we had already opened the Bitlocker console (even though we hadn’t actually Bitlocked the unit), the REAgent.xml file (in C:\Windows\System32\Recovery) had been populated with the specific GUIDs for both WinreBCD and WinreLocation path.” – Borch25

My Discoveries

The first thing I noticed about the script was the lack of certain dependency checks, in this case there’s no actual source code dependencies that his script relies on, it’s all meant to run on ESXi, and sure enough there’s some line of code to check for that…

Nice, however there doesn’t seem to be a check to validate if the datastore specified in the very first variable has enough space to complete it’s task.

In this case the script would simply error out once the destination ran out of space stating the source VMDK was the issue, this lead me briefly down the wrong rabbit whole. After validating I had no issues with my source VMDK (booted the VM and checked all services and FileSystem integrity) I noticed a couple things.

1) Even though I specified Thin disc for my destination, which had enough space to store the VM data (60~ GBs), the thin disc was attempting to create the full provisioned size of the disc, cause…..

2) I forgot the source disc was set to Thick Provisioned Eagered Zero

So there was a couple things about this VM….

1) It’s my ZoneMinder VM which holds my IP camera footage on motion detection

2) This data is mostly useless due to no events having taken place

Alright so now my goal was the following:

1) Remove all the un-needed data

A) Open ZoneMinder Web UI
B) Click on Camera
C) Delete All Events
D) wait a while before all the MySQL queries to kick off to clear the data
E) Used “df -h” to watch usage drop

2) Once I had all the data removed, I had to re-claim the space. I decided to dig up my old blog post on the subject matter… Well that was a bit underwhelming and simply provided my links instead of any valid examples… So I hope to provide a bit better details here:

A) I’m running Linux not Windows so sdelete is out.

B) My first attempts I decided to follow this DD exampledd if=/dev/zero of=/zeroes && rm -f /zeroes” (DO NOT DO THIS, from my tests it caused mySQL service to not come up properlly). I then found people stating to use secure-delete or zerofree, however I had some issues with these against a live system and wanted a simple live system, general technique… if there so many references stating dd can do it… how.. then I found this
“dd if=/dev/zero of=/tmp/empty.dd bs=1048576; rm /tmp/empty.dd”
I’m assuming maybe cause I used /tmp instead of /… only diff I can think of.

C) At this point I made a backup using ghettoVCB which I had to use an alternate Datastore to save the VMDK that I would then finally hole punch, in this case the ghettoVCB script converts the VMDK from thick to Thin however will still be the size of the provisioned Disc.

D) Now this is where I started to get a bit… annoyed… However I did learn a few things… one is that & to bring a process to the background doesn’t disconnect that process from the current terminal session. So while I was SSH’d in and running the clone operation, it wasn’t fully completing when my SSH session timed out, even though I used & to run it in the background. Read this for more info but the gist take away is this: “nohup and disown both can be said to suppress SIGHUP, but in different ways. nohup makes the program ignore the signal initially (the program may change this). nohup also tries to arrange for the program not to have a controlling terminal, so that it won’t be sent SIGHUP by the kernel when the terminal is closed. disown is purely internal to the shell; it causes the shell not to send SIGHUP when it terminates.” –Gilles

E) OK so after a few annoying hours of failed transfers due to my own ignorance. I finally had a legit copy of my VMDK in thin format but sucking up a lot of space (See pic above) *Note I technically did the DD trick after making a backup, but the size shown on the datastore would still be teh same* the final part… hole punching: So quick re-cap, we deleted unused data, then zeroed out the unused blocks, we see a low size in the guest system (E.G. df -h), but we still see a large size used by the thin provisioned disc. K let’s hole punch
“vmkfstools -K /vmfs/volume/Datastore/VM/VM.vmdk”

Host Status During Hole Punch

CPU ESXi Host

CPU Storage Unit (FreeNAS)

Disk Usage Host

Disk Usage Storage Unit (FreeNAS)

Datastore Latency Host

Network Usage Host

As you can tell from the source images we can tell a couple things:

1) HolePunching a VMDK does a high read I/O on the datastore

2) If the Datastore is iSCSI based it’ll saturate the iSCSI NIC (this can cause a performance degradation for other VMs utilizing the same Datastore

3) The latency increases due to the high Read I/O on the Datastore, again this directly affects performance of VMs running on the same Datastore

Once done the VMDK looked liked this:

Results / Summary

*NOTE* You can use the following command to convert a Thick Disk to thin manually, if you wish to Hole Punch a VMDK without the script.

vmkfstools -i Source-Thick.vmdk -d thin Destination-thin.vmdk

So why did I go through all this pain? Well I didn’t like the fact I was backing up useless data, weather it be pointless old images, or zeros. In the end the same VM backup went from taking almost an hour down to 5 minutes!

Creating and Managing Local Users ESXi 6.5/6.7

The Story

I recently started playing around with the later ESXi hypervisor (OK I’ve tried the Web UI before, and simply stayed away). Now it has been far more polished with the release of 6.7. I have been enjoying the experience a far amount. However, then I needed to create another account on my free host (since I do not have vCenter to play around with in my home lab). While most things a seemed pretty intuitive at first..

Creating a User

Host -> Manage -> Security & Users -> Add a User (Specify Username and Password)

If you actually tried to login at this point I’d laugh a bit, but it could happen, you just created a user account, right? Well first thing you should have noticed is that there was no options to define what permissions this newly created user should have, read-only?, administrator?, etc.

So you click on Roles, there are all the nice pre-created roles… mhmm nice… alright… so… how do I map a user to a role?

You can look all under Security and users (where it should be), heck you can even look all under all the Manage options… you won’t find it there either… I had to find this out by googling… and if I have to google it… it’s not intuitive…

Assigning the Roles

So click on the main host icon in the left nav area, then when the right pane has loaded, select the Action menu, you should see it on the list of options above the host, right next to refresh.

Then select “Permissions”.

When the Host’s permissions modal box appears, click add user.

Marvel at how you can now assign users to roles, from here instead of the logical place where you easily found creating the user. Even if they wanted to keep the actions menu, and the modal box, just create a dang link under Security and Users… Arrrrggg.

Resetting Local Admin Password in Windows
Bypassing Windows Login

I’m getting ready soon to do a presentation on hacking my works laptops. I was giving the green light on a spare laptop we had purchased for corporate use. So in this case my test bed was a HP Folio 9470m, decent little guy for most basic office work. Like most places we run Windows, staying with the latest updates it was configured for Windows 10.

I won’t get into to much technical details as I’ll save that for the Long Con coming up this November. However, like most security and hacks there are many layers involved and the windows login just happens to be one of them.

Now I am already an admin on these systems, however I assume the role of a perpetrator and choose to find ways to break in as if I was not a current admin. This is where my mind got blown!

Alright, so the basic thing you need to break into windows is…. Windows! lol, well ok, you can actually pull this trick off with other… (Yup, just tested with lubuntu 17 against my Windows 7 imaged laptop)… OSes, but in this case we’ll stick with using your windows install media, as you likely already have this on hand in whatever form you may need it (CD/DVD, USB… or ughhhh unno whatever).

Once in the System32 Directory simply run the following:

move Utilman.exe Utilman.exe.bak

copy cmd.exe Utilman.exe

That is pretty much it, reboot. When you are prompted in login, press the Windows Key + U and marvel at how you get a elevated command prompt, then type lusrmgr in the command window to get the local users and groups windows and alter account, create accounts, change passwords to your hearts content.

Remember the bare minimum you need is any OS that can read NTFS (Usually for most Windows installations) and physical access to the system you are attempting to get into (given the boot options are not locked down by the UEFI/BIOS) which is the next layer I’ll talk about in my next blog post.

If you need a bit more “hold my hand” guidance in pulling this off here is a good source. This of course was using the Windows 7 installation media, against a Windows 7 machine, but the general concept of the trick, replacing UtilMan.exe with the cmd.exe can be done in many ways, then when the Windows image boots and you are at the login screen literally clicking the accessibility icon, or CTRL + U will open an elevated command prompt.

App Pool Crash on First Load

I’ll keep this on brief; for real this time.

So you created a MSA/gMSA for your Dev to use on ASP.NET.

You granted it Logon as a service rights, as well as batch logon right via group nesting in IIS_USRS group. You granted it all proper permissions on the physical path that IIS is using for the Site/App Pool, as well as any Database permissions if applicable. Yet every time you attempt to navigate the site you get a “503; Service unavailable” and when you go to check the app pool you find it is down. Right click it, select start and it comes right back up without issue, wash, rinse, repeat.

Turns out this happens cause you didn’t fully qualify the MSA/gMSA under the App Pool’s Identity settings. Even though you enter “gMSAAcct$” under the identity field and leave password fields blank, and IIS accepts this… without fault, what I believe is happening here is even though the check IIS has in place, does validate this to a be a real domain account, or service account, it doesn’t prepend or append (depending on which user construct you want to refer to) where ever it stores this user account. This is only a guess.

So you have to fully qualify it; “Domain\gMSAAcct$” You’ll notice it (IIS) will accept it just like it did before. Then watch in amazement as the page loads and doesn’t crash when you attempt to load it in a browser….

The Second Problem

This lead us to our second problem, while the new SQL instance was already configured for mixed auth (This means it allows Windows as well as local SQL server authentication to be permitted), our old SQL server instance…. not so much. As much as I wanted to avoid infrastructure changes, seems it was inevitable…. so I asked my DBA if this would be a problem, since you can change the auth mode on any given instance and not all instances on the server, figured this was a quick a easy solution; Enable Mixed Auth mode, re-start the instance, create a local SQL account to be hard-coded and used by the App until the source data can be properly relocated (Thus removing any hard coded garbage in the app). Alright! until….. Ughhhhhh…

The Third Problem

When my DBA went to restart the instance, he decided to use SSMS remotely (now there is nothing wrong with this, I didn’t know it was even possible and was excited to learn something new… until…) the service failed to come up successfully (Ohh boy here we go), so sure enough we get into fix mode. My DBA jumps right into Event Viewer (good man) and discovers the first error stating the service was unable to bind to the port as it is in use (DBA opens SQL Config Manager, and Services.msc and sees both services and not running). This however instantly told me one thing… the service didn’t stop properly, event though Services.msc showed no signs of running, Task Manager and Tasklist, showed otherwise. Here’s the kickers, every attempt to force stop the process (service instance sqlserver.exe) reported back “Access Denied” even running psexec (Love you Mark!!) as SYSTEM still reported “Access Denied”

The Fix

At this point I basically figured that we had to reboot the server (I also assumed it would get stuck shutting down at the “stopping service” stage, but amazingly it did not!) Sure enough after the reboot everything came up without a hitch and the new Mixed Auth mode was enabled for our Dev’s alternate ASP.NET connection string! OK I know this sounds pretty crappy for a solution but honestly it was the only thing we had left in our toolbox, and it fixed both problem one (Mixed Auth mode is now enabled for old instance) and the fact the instance came up without a problem.

Until…..

While we (DBA, Dev, and Myself(SysAdmin)) continued to test our other applications that were built via other means, it seemed a couple things were broken, this ones a little bit funny cause we assumed there was an issue for everyone, however turned out only to be an issue for the DBA and Dev, not myself (but I wasn’t on my local machine to do any front end testing from my account) so let me explain, The Dev kept digging into the real nitty gritty of the code, jumping all the way into the backend of the SQL’s stored procedures and views, to discover there was empty values being returned (Now I have no clue if this was always an issue (based on the fix) or if it actually was due to something else….anyway) turns out one of the built in views it used as a source to create a temp table was returning null thus throwing the error when calling one of the stored procedures. When the Dev and I went to talk to the DBA in the lunch room, we had discussed some of the permission changes we had just implemented on the Security Logins of the instance, and made some assumptions, so I went into the back-end AD groups to validate somethings, sure enough it was a little funny in that due to the fact their stand accounts had direct logins for the instance (generally not a fan of this, as I love scalable design and prefer to utilize IDGLA) so my DBA told me he had fixed this, and then he told me something I never would have expected and is a huge learning experience for me:

WHEN YOU GRANT AN ACCOUNT THE “SYSADMIN” ROLE/PERMISSION THE OTHER ROLES IN WHICH THE ACCOUNT IS A MEMBER DOES NOT APPLY PROPERLY (IS BYPASSED OR SOMETHING).

Literally, so what happened was there was a group we have defined to be granted sysadmin rights on the server (to manage them, not manipulate data) normally this contains admin based accounts (we all do standard account and admin accounts for least privileged best practice right :). However their admin accounts and their standard accounts were in there, which I removed, and once that was corrected and the proper nested grounds their standard accounts where suppose to get based on other roles, then applied properly and the issue was fixed.

Anyway…. so to end the day we get a unique error message from one of our workflows, and sure enough another email from an external user providing a snipping of an error (How nice of them). Is this a coincidence…. not a chance 100% related… So again most of the heavy lifting is done by our Dev (this guy….. he’s a super star!) He managed to break it down to an assembly problem… but we were shocked as to how this could be (we checked everything was working after all our above fixes)… well until our DBA made a confession (He wasn’t happy to have found out his own account was the DB owner of a fair share of DB’s within the instance) so he secretly clean it up… well after some trial and error (reverting the change a couple times) it turned out that the error “error the server may be running out of resources or the assembly may not be trusted with permission_set external_access or unsafe” was simply due to a single missing permission needing to be granted to the new DB owner account:

In SSMS -> Instance -> Logins -> Account -> Properties -> Securables -> Check Grant for Unsafe Assemblies
